Omron E6B2-CWZ1X 40P/R 0.5M Rotary Encoder

The Omron E6B2-CWZ1X 40P/R 0.5M Rotary Encoder is an Incremental Shaft type designed with 40 P/R resolution for accurate motion and position control.It supports A/-A/B/-B/Z/-Z, Line driver output configuration and is built as a Pre-wired model, 0.5 m Cable length for versatile installation in automation systems. The unit’s 40 mm dia. housing provides durability in compact setups, operating on 5 VDC power supply voltage to ensure precise and stable signal output. Manufactured by Omron, part of the Omron Rotary Encoders portfolio, available under the Omron E6B2-C Series.

Omron E6B2-CWZ1X 40P/R 0.5M Rotary Encoder - Technical Specifications

SpecificationValue
Encoding MethodIncremental Shaft model
Resolution40 P/R
Output phasesPhase A, -A, B, -B, Z and -Z
Control outputLine driver output
Connection methodPre-wired model, 0.5 m Cable length
Diameter40 mm dia.
Power supply voltage5 VDCΒ±5% ripple (p-p) 5% max.
Current consumption160 mA max.
Max. response frequency100 kHz
Ambient temperatureOperating: -10 to 70 ℃ (with no icing) Storage: -25 to 85 ℃ (with no icing)
Degree of protectionIEC: IP50
MaterialCase: ABS
WeightPackage: Approx. 100 g
AccessoriesInstruction manual, Couplings, Hex-head spanner
